Enforcement and Penalties.
The provisions of this section shall be enforced under the direction of the Portage County Board of Supervisors, its Land and Water Conservation Committee and the County Conservationist. Any person, firm, corporation, company, agent, contractor or subcontractor who violates, disobeys, omits, neglects or refuses to comply with or resists the enforcement of any of the provisions of this section, including any failure to obtain an animal waste storage facility permit under section 7.10.7, shall be subject to a forfeiture of not less than $100.00, together with court and other costs of the action. Default of such payment shall result in imprisonment in the county jail for a period of up to six months or until such costs are paid. Each day of violation shall, as a matter of law, be deemed a separate offense. Compliance and the provisions of this section may be enforced by injunctional order at the suit of the County. Citations may be issued for failure to comply with any provision of this section in ordinance in order to collect forfeitures pursuant to Wis. Stats. ch. 66, and section 5.1.
